The messenger tells the story of the son of a history professor who died while working, who begins to uncover strange things about his father's past and research. From books, writings, and small pieces of information, the truth begins to emerge, a truth meant for only a few, but one that must be passed on. The message entrusted to the chosen messengers is greater than many human lives and so valuable that immeasurable sacrifices must be made. The Messenger is a combination of traditional and modern Finnish cinema.

A picture of the life of the Danish people from the late 1820s to the introduction of the free constitution in 1849. A fictional character, Rasmus Nielsen, travels around the country, first as a traveling teacher, later in other positions, and through his experiences we are introduced to the conditions of various population groups. The central figure in the portrayal of historical figures is the politician Orla Lehmann.
